Ebeltoft, located in the Djursland region of Denmark, is a charming coastal town that is worth visiting for its picturesque landscape, historical charm, and vibrant culture. Known for its well-preserved old town with half-timbered houses and cobblestone streets, Ebeltoft is perfect for those who enjoy exploring historical and architectural sites. The town belongs to the Central Denmark Region and boasts several neighborhoods that are best to stay in, including the Old Town, the Harbor area, and the Mols Bjerge National Park.
Must-see landmarks of Ebeltoft:
The Old Town Hall: A beautiful and iconic half-timbered building dating back to 1789, showcasing the traditional Danish architecture.
Fregatten Jylland: The world's longest wooden ship and a historic naval frigate that is now a museum, offering a glimpse into Denmark's maritime history.
Ree Park Safari: A renowned wildlife park where visitors can observe exotic animals in a natural habitat and learn about wildlife conservation efforts.

What is the most and the least popular time to visit Ebeltoft?
The most popular time to visit Ebeltoft is during the summer months, particularly from June to August, when the weather is mild, and outdoor activities and festivals are in full swing. The least popular time to visit is during the winter months, from November to February, as the weather can be cold and many outdoor attractions may be closed. However, this quieter period can be ideal for those seeking a peaceful and tranquil experience in Ebeltoft.
